“I didn't know I was a girl, initially, I had to be told that. That had to be explained to me" - Queen Latifah is embracing her “honest and genuine” identity and celebrating the “freedom” to be herself

Queen Latifah is embracing her “honest and genuine” identity and celebrating the “freedom” to be herself! During an acceptance speech at TheGrio Awards, Latifah opened up about her evolving sense of identity.

The rapper and actress reveals she “didn’t know” she a girl. Latifah said, “I didn't know I was a girl, initially, I had to be told that. That had to be explained to me…. 'Cause I was running around with my T-shirt off like the boys … I wanted to play the sports and all these things had to be explained to me because I was free. And so my whole life would feel like I've been trying to maintain my freedom to be me.”

Latifah added, “I wear these beautiful gowns and dresses because I want to, because that's part of me. I play in the dirt, I play basketball with the boys — 'cause that's me. I love who I love because that's me. I know me. I know what I've done and what I haven't done. I realize that life is fleeting. And you just gotta do the best you can. Be as honest and genuine as you can. Don't go for what people are trying to tell you about yourself. It's not true. I said, don't go for what people are trying to tell you about yourself.”
